Part of USF Health, the USF College of Public Health was founded in 1984 as the first college of public health in Florida and consists of a multidisciplinary faculty of 84 scholars, professionals and leaders serving the educational needs of more than 1,500 students in bachelors, master’s and doctoral degree programs. COPH is organized into four Strategic Areas, Global and Planetary Health; Interdisciplinary Science and Practice; Policy, Practice and Leadership; and, Population Health Science. Our faculty select their strategic area of interest and are encouraged to engage in research and teaching with faculty from all disciplines within their Strategic Area of emphasis and across the college. The University of South Florida System is a high-impact, global research system dedicated to student success. The USF System includes three institutions:  USF; USF St. Petersburg; and USF Sarasota-Manatee. The institutions are separately accredited by the Commission on Colleges of the Southern Association of Colleges and Schools. All institutions have distinct missions and their own detailed strategic plans. Serving over 48,000 students, the USF System has an annual budget of $1.6 billion and an annual economic impact of $4.4 billion. USF is a member of the American Athletic Conference.
